DBox2Switch bei neueren yWeb

Hier haben Plugin-Entwickler die Möglichkeit, sich auszutauschen.
Benutzeravatar
jmittelst
Moderator
Beiträge: 216
Registriert: 26 Jul 2007, 06:33
Wohnort: Köln
Kontaktdaten:

Beitrag von jmittelst »

Eigentlich nur, das sich ein Browser-Fenster öffnet und die Timer zum Löschen anbietet, leider. http://dbox-IP/Y_Timer_List.yhtm > die ID wird wohl mehr oder minder so vergeben, das man keine Rückschlüsse auf den Timer nehmen kann.

cu
Jens
benne
Plugin-Developer
Beiträge: 247
Registriert: 28 Feb 2007, 09:27
Wohnort: Bonn
Kontaktdaten:

Beitrag von benne »

ich habe jetzt mal nen kleinen "Umweg" eingebaut. Damit sollte das löschen möglich sein. Muss aber noch getestet werden.

http://benedikt.grabenmeier.com/?load=dboxswitch.jar
benne
Plugin-Developer
Beiträge: 247
Registriert: 28 Feb 2007, 09:27
Wohnort: Bonn
Kontaktdaten:

Beitrag von benne »

keiner Lust das zu testen? Also bei mir funktioniert das wunderbar. Das Problem ist, dass ich wirklich nicht weiß ob das überall läuft, denn ich lese die yWeb-Seite ein um an die ID zu kommen. Bin mir nicht sicher ob die immer die gleiche Form hat. Wäre wirklich schön Feedback zu bekommen - eher kann ich die Version nicht auf den Server laden.
Benutzeravatar
jmittelst
Moderator
Beiträge: 216
Registriert: 26 Jul 2007, 06:33
Wohnort: Köln
Kontaktdaten:

Beitrag von jmittelst »

Test ist für dieses Wochenende geplant ;) - bin im Moment sehr im Streß, sorry. Sobald ich Ergebnisse habe, melde ich mich hier.

cu
Jens
Benutzeravatar
vonni
Full Member
Beiträge: 93
Registriert: 18 Jul 2006, 12:53

Beitrag von vonni »

benne hat geschrieben:ich habe jetzt mal nen kleinen "Umweg" eingebaut. Damit sollte das löschen möglich sein. Muss aber noch getestet werden.

http://benedikt.grabenmeier.com/?load=dboxswitch.jar
Hi Benne,
bei mir klappt das Entfernen im yWeb 2.0.1 leider nicht.

Allerdings ist zumindest die Markierung im TVBrowser weg. Ich find's aber nicht so schlimm, wenn ich dann den Timer noch manuell im yWeb entfernen muß.
Viele Grüße
Vonni
benne
Plugin-Developer
Beiträge: 247
Registriert: 28 Feb 2007, 09:27
Wohnort: Bonn
Kontaktdaten:

Beitrag von benne »

nee das ist blöde - zumal die Markierung nur wegfallen sollte wenn auch wirklich die Sendung gelöscht wurde. Ich habe eine neuere yWeb Version auf meiner DBox. Für den Fall, dass Du nicht aktualisieren willst müsstest Du mir einmal den HTML-Code der Seite zukommen lassen. Geschickterweise habe ich hier auch gerade keine Dbox. Ich meine die Seite, die geöffnet wird wenn man in yWeb auf "Timer" klickt - aber bitte ohne Frames. Sonntag Abend kann ich den Link aber sonst auch noch mal posten.
Benutzeravatar
jmittelst
Moderator
Beiträge: 216
Registriert: 26 Jul 2007, 06:33
Wohnort: Köln
Kontaktdaten:

Beitrag von jmittelst »

So, mal ein erster kleiner Test.

Hab schon ein paar Timer in der Box gehabt. Die sind immer noch da.
Hab dann einen Haufen Timer gesetzt, was anstandslos geklappt hat.
Anschließend habe ich einige der Timer kunterbunt gelöscht. Hat bei einigen funktioniert, dann kam eine Fehlermeldung.

Code: Alles auswählen

Das Plugin "Dbox2 Switch" hat einen Fehler verursacht. Soll es deaktiviert werden?

----- Start of stacktrace -----
java.lang.NullPointerException
  at dboxswitch.DboxDevice$3.actionPerformed(DboxDevice.java:188)
  at tvbrowser.core.plugin.ActionProxy.actionPerformed(ActionProxy.java:83)
  at javax.swing.AbstractButton.fireActionPerformed(Unknown Source)
  at javax.swing.AbstractButton$Handler.actionPerformed(Unknown Source)
  at javax.swing.DefaultButtonModel.fireActionPerformed(Unknown Source)
  at javax.swing.DefaultButtonModel.setPressed(Unknown Source)
  at javax.swing.AbstractButton.doClick(Unknown Source)
  at javax.swing.plaf.basic.BasicMenuItemUI.doClick(Unknown Source)
  at javax.swing.plaf.basic.BasicMenuItemUI$Handler.mouseReleased(Unknown Source)
  at java.awt.Component.processMouseEvent(Unknown Source)
  at javax.swing.JComponent.processMouseEvent(Unknown Source)
  at java.awt.Component.processEvent(Unknown Source)
  at java.awt.Container.processEvent(Unknown Source)
  at java.awt.Component.dispatchEventImpl(Unknown Source)
  at java.awt.Container.dispatchEventImpl(Unknown Source)
  at java.awt.Component.dispatchEvent(Unknown Source)
  at java.awt.LightweightDispatcher.retargetMouseEvent(Unknown Source)
  at java.awt.LightweightDispatcher.processMouseEvent(Unknown Source)
  at java.awt.LightweightDispatcher.dispatchEvent(Unknown Source)
  at java.awt.Container.dispatchEventImpl(Unknown Source)
  at java.awt.Window.dispatchEventImpl(Unknown Source)
  at java.awt.Component.dispatchEvent(Unknown Source)
  at java.awt.EventQueue.dispatchEvent(Unknown Source)
  at util.ui.textcomponentpopup.TextComponentPopupEventQueue.dispatchEvent(TextComponentPopupEventQueue.java:37)
  at java.awt.EventDispatchThread.pumpOneEventForFilters(Unknown Source)
  at java.awt.EventDispatchThread.pumpEventsForFilter(Unknown Source)
  at java.awt.EventDispatchThread.pumpEventsForHierarchy(Unknown Source)
  at java.awt.EventDispatchThread.pumpEvents(Unknown Source)
  at java.awt.EventDispatchThread.pumpEvents(Unknown Source)
  at java.awt.EventDispatchThread.run(Unknown Source)
----- End of stacktrace -----
Anschließend hab ich TV-Browser mal neu gestartet. Die Timer, die ich versucht hatte zu löschen und die o.g. Fehlermeldung dabei abgegeben haben, waren weg.

Und leider ist das nicht von dem Fehler abhängig, die Timer sind immer nach Neustart von TV-Browser weg.

TV-Browser-Version 2.5.3

cu
Jens

P.S: Java - jre1.6.0_03, Yweb 2.5.1 - aktuelles JtG-Image

P.P.S: Da fällt mir neben dem Feature Request, das die Timer in TV-Browser erhalten bleiben noch ein zweiter ein: Cool wäre es auch, wenn man die Zeit eines Timers beeinflussen könnte.
Hintergrund: Ich nehme viel von Premiere auf und um alle Tonspuren zu erwischen, werden alle Timer genau geplant. Auf den "anderen" Sendern ist Vor- und Nachlauf erforderlich, ansonsten fehlt oft etwas. WinTVCap_Gui offeriert neben dem Setzen eines Timers zur Sendezeit auch das Editieren der Anfangs- und Endzeit. Das wäre auch für Dbox2Switch genial.

cu
Jens
benne
Plugin-Developer
Beiträge: 247
Registriert: 28 Feb 2007, 09:27
Wohnort: Bonn
Kontaktdaten:

Beitrag von benne »

ok - die Markierungen und (wirklichen) Timer sollte er sich jetzt in Version 1.51 merken:
http://benedikt.grabenmeier.com/?load=DboxSwitch.jar
Bei Sendungen die vor dieser Version zur Aufnahme markiert wurden dürfte es aber zu Fehlern kommen.
Benutzeravatar
jmittelst
Moderator
Beiträge: 216
Registriert: 26 Jul 2007, 06:33
Wohnort: Köln
Kontaktdaten:

Beitrag von jmittelst »

Werd es testen, sobald ich dafür eine ruhige Minute bekomme. Kann aber bis zum Wochenende dauern, sorry.

cu
Jens
benne
Plugin-Developer
Beiträge: 247
Registriert: 28 Feb 2007, 09:27
Wohnort: Bonn
Kontaktdaten:

Beitrag von benne »

ist kein Thema - es könnten ja auch mal die Leute was schreiben die das Plugin auch runterladen... Hier im Forum muss man ja nicht registriert sein.
Benutzeravatar
jmittelst
Moderator
Beiträge: 216
Registriert: 26 Jul 2007, 06:33
Wohnort: Köln
Kontaktdaten:

Beitrag von jmittelst »

Soo... ein paar Tests habe ich gemacht. Bislang keine Probleme, alle Timer wurden korrekt angelegt und gelöscht. Cool! Nice Job!

cu
Jens
Benutzeravatar
vonni
Full Member
Beiträge: 93
Registriert: 18 Jul 2006, 12:53

Beitrag von vonni »

benne hat geschrieben:nee das ist blöde - zumal die Markierung nur wegfallen sollte wenn auch wirklich die Sendung gelöscht wurde. Ich habe eine neuere yWeb Version auf meiner DBox. Für den Fall, dass Du nicht aktualisieren willst müsstest Du mir einmal den HTML-Code der Seite zukommen lassen. Geschickterweise habe ich hier auch gerade keine Dbox. Ich meine die Seite, die geöffnet wird wenn man in yWeb auf "Timer" klickt - aber bitte ohne Frames. Sonntag Abend kann ich den Link aber sonst auch noch mal posten.
Hi Benne,
sorry - bin noch nicht dazu gekommen und hab hier gerade keine DBox und somit auch kein Web-Interface.

Ich hab Dich aber noch nicht vergessen. :)
Viele Grüße
Vonni
benne
Plugin-Developer
Beiträge: 247
Registriert: 28 Feb 2007, 09:27
Wohnort: Bonn
Kontaktdaten:

Beitrag von benne »

naja yWeb 2.0.1 wird wohl auch nicht gehen - wenn es schon beim letzten Mal nicht ging. Ich bräuchte mal den HTML Code von http://DEINEDBOXIP/Y_Timer_List.yhtm wenn Du bereits einige Timer drin hast. Eher kann ich nicht testen. Aber versuch das Plugin ruhig so mal - kann auf jeden Fall nicht schaden
Benutzeravatar
vonni
Full Member
Beiträge: 93
Registriert: 18 Jul 2006, 12:53

Beitrag von vonni »

Hi Benne,
ok - Du hast Post! :)
Viele Grüße
Vonni
Gast

Beitrag von Gast »

Hallo, ich habe folgendes Problem: Programmierte Timer sind seit kurzem alle genau einen Monat zu lang. Wenn ich also eine Aufnahme programmiere, dauert der Timer aktuell bis Januar. Ich denke dass das seit Dezember so ist, vorher konnte ich keine Probleme feststellen.
Antworten